- W2153304077 abstract "Various endocrinological and biochemical conceptualizations of affective illness relate to different aspects of its phenomenology and course. Most endocrinological and animal modeling investigatory approaches focus on acute state changes of depressive behavior or its opposing phase of mania. In this chapter, we focus on the longitudinal course of affective illness, which is often characterized by a tendency for recurrence of episodes and a speeding up over time. This aspect of affective illness will be considered from the perspective of two different phenomena that can be studied in the laboratory — behavioral sensitization to psychomo- tor stimulants and limbic kindling." @default.
